BTB Electronics Inc. manufactures parts, components, and processing equipment for electronics and semiconductor applications in the communications, computer, automotive, and appliance industries. Its sales tend to vary with changes in the business cycle because the sales of most of its customers are cyclical. Balance sheets for BTB as of December 31, Year 7 through Year 9, and income statements for Year 8 and Year 9 are presented below. Determine the following cash flow statement amounts:

a) Net cash flow from operating activities for Year 8

b) Net cash flows from investing activities for Year 8

c) Net cash flows from financing activities for Year 8

d) Net cash flows from operating activities for Year 9

e) Net cash flows from investing activities for Year 9

f) Net cash flows from financing activities for Year 9
